Pri Automation Inc gets chip-maker order

BILLERICA, Mass., Feb 24 (Reuter) - PRI Automation Inc, a developer of automation systems
for semiconductor makers, said on Monday it had received a multi-million dollar order from
Taiwan Semiconductor Manufacturing Co Ltd 2330.TW .

PRI said it will install a full-factory automation system consisting of pod stockers, reticle stockers,
an AeroTrak(TM) overhead monorail system, and TransNet(TM) fully integrated material control
software at Taiwan Semiconductor's Fab V, currently under construction in Hsin Chu, Taiwan.

When complete, Fab V will process 30,000 8-inch (200mm) silicon wafers per month for a
variety of TSMC's customers.

Taiwan Semiconductor is investing $1.2 billion into Fab V, which will have two three-story
cleanrooms on top of one another to save land, PRI said.

Contract terms were not disclosed, but a company spokesman said a typical full factory
automation system costs between $10 million and $20 million.
